bugyra
Hungarian
Etymology
bugyor (“bundle; level”) + -a (“his/her/its”, possessive suffix)
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): [ ˈbuɟrɒ]
- Hyphenation: bugy‧ra
Noun
bugyra
- third-person singular single-possession possessive of bugyor
